The Assistant Vice President of Facilities Operations & Maintenance is an experienced senior leader responsible for overseeing the efficient management and maintenance of UTSA’s facilities, encompassing six million gross square feet of classrooms, laboratories, research, and auxiliary facilities across five campuses. This key leadership role provides strategic guidance and operational direction to a team of over 140 maintenance employees and multiple third-party service contractors, ensuring the highest standards of cleanliness, safety, and functionality across all facilities.

Current Projects
- At present, we have two major capital projects underway. The first project is the development of San Pedro II, a 180,000 square foot facility located in downtown San Antonio along the newly constructed San Pedro Creek. San Pedro II will house our innovation, entrepreneurship, and careers programs. The second project is Blanco, a 150,000 square foot student housing facility situated on our 1604 main campus. You will have the opportunity to work alongside the Assistant Vice President of Campus Design and Construction, providing support from Facilities constructability reviews thru post-construction hand-off. Both of these buildings will be LEED certified, exemplifying UTSA's commitment to sustainable growth.
